Urbanization and subsurface environmental issues: An attempt at DPSIR model application in Asian cities

Science of the Total Environment, 2009
This paper synthesizes existing information and knowledge on subsurface environments to understand the major cause and effect relationships of subsurface environmental issues by using the DPSIR (Driving force-Pressure-Status-Impact-Response) approach as the framework of analysis.
